Output 0dc9007d5d7886765b45aa30055fc701a7ee98b113fc3cc9c742550530fd259b:0

value
577836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 812826acf6950b3f251cd22de8c9080c33b114ff OP_EQUAL
address
3DTwC31ziHnr3owxaYPUx4YP9kN6eny4UQ
transaction
0dc9007d5d7886765b45aa30055fc701a7ee98b113fc3cc9c742550530fd259b
confirmations
91417
spent
true